Located in the heart of Sandton's Central Business District, often referred to as the "richest square mile in Africa," Sandton City Mall commands a position unlike any other retail environment in South Africa. The mall's catchment area encompasses some of Johannesburg's wealthiest suburbs, including Hyde Park, Morningside, Sandhurst, and Atholl, where household incomes far exceed national averages. This geographic positioning translates directly into visitor demographics that consistently rank among the highest-spending consumers in the country.
The advertising environment at Sandton City benefits from extended dwell times, with visitors spending an average of 2.5 hours within the complex. This extended exposure window creates multiple touchpoint opportunities for brand messaging, whether through digital screens, static billboards, experiential activations, or ambient media placements. Unlike transient outdoor advertising where audiences pass in seconds, mall advertising at this location captures attention during leisure and shopping moments when consumers demonstrate higher receptivity to brand communications.
The mall's direct connection to Gautrain's Sandton Station further amplifies its reach, adding a significant commuter audience to the traditional shopper demographic. This integration brings daily business travelers, conference attendees, and corporate professionals through the complex, expanding advertising reach beyond pure retail audiences. For brands targeting both personal consumers and business decision-makers, this dual-audience characteristic creates exceptional value that few single locations can match.
Demographics and Audience Composition The visitor profile at Sandton City skews decidedly upmarket, with Living Standards Measure categories LSM 8-10 representing approximately 72% of total foot traffic. This concentration of premium consumers translates to household incomes frequently exceeding 1.5 million rand
annually, positioning the mall as the optimal environment for luxury brands, premium services, automotive advertisers, and high-ticket retail categories.
Age distribution leans toward the 25-54 demographic, which comprises roughly 64% of visitors, with particular strength in the 35-49 segment. This prime earning and spending cohort demonstrates high engagement with fashion, technology, financial services, and lifestyle categories. Gender distribution remains relatively balanced at approximately 58% female to 42% male, though specific zones within the mall show distinct gender skews that savvy media buyers leverage for targeted campaigns.
Educational attainment among Sandton City visitors registers significantly above national norms, with tertiary education completion rates exceeding 68% of the adult audience. This educated consumer base responds particularly well to sophisticated messaging, detailed product information, and brand storytelling that respects intelligence and purchasing sophistication. Advertising creative that might underperform in mass-market environments often flourishes here, where audiences demonstrate both the interest and income to engage with premium positioning.
International visitors constitute approximately 12-15% of total traffic, concentrated particularly during holiday periods and major business events. This cosmopolitan element adds global perspective to the audience mix, making Sandton City Mall an ideal testing ground for international brand launches and campaigns seeking to establish presence among South Africa's globally connected consumer class.
Mall Advertising Formats and Pricing Considerations Sandton
City offers diverse advertising formats, each with distinct characteristics and pricing structures. Digital screens command premium rates due to their high-impact nature and flexibility, with positions near main entrances and central atriums generating maximum visibility. Static large-format displays positioned along main circulation routes deliver sustained exposure at comparatively accessible investment levels. For brands seeking deeper engagement, experiential zones and pop-up activation spaces enable immersive brand experiences that transform passive viewing into active participation.
Pricing for shopping advertising Johannesburg properties generally reflects foot traffic volumes, positioning prominence, and format specifications. Prime digital inventory at Sandton City typically commands monthly rates ranging from 85,000 to 250,000 rand depending on screen size, resolution, and specific location within the complex. Static billboard positions vary between 35,000 and 120,000 rand monthly, with corner positions and junction points achieving premium pricing due to multi-directional visibility.
Seasonal fluctuations significantly impact both availability and pricing, with December holiday period, back-to-school campaigns in January, and major retail events like Black Friday creating intense competition for inventory. Strategic media buyers often secure positions months in
advance for these peak periods, negotiating package deals that bundle multiple formats or extended campaign durations. Strategic Timing and Campaign Optimization
Understanding traffic patterns transforms good campaigns into exceptional ones at Sandton City. Weekday foot traffic peaks during lunch hours between 12:00 and 14:00 when nearby office workers flood the complex, and again during early evening from 17:00 to 19:00 as the post-work shopping crowd arrives. Weekend traffic distributes more evenly throughout the day but reaches maximum density on Saturdays between 11:00 and 16:00, when family groups and serious shoppers dominate.
Monthly patterns show consistent strength from January through April, a slight softening during mid-winter months of June and July, then building momentum from September through the peak December period. Brands launching new products or seasonal campaigns benefit from aligning media deployment with these natural traffic rhythms, maximizing impressions during high-volume periods while potentially negotiating favorable rates during quieter months.
Zone-specific performance varies dramatically within the mall's expansive footprint. Fashion-focused advertising achieves superior engagement in the Nelson Mandela Square precinct and upper-level fashion zones, while technology and electronics messaging performs exceptionally near dedicated tech retailers and along routes to the Apple Store and Samsung Experience Centre. Food and beverage advertising naturally concentrates effectiveness near dining precincts, though high-traffic thoroughfares offer broader reach for mass-appeal categories.
Competitive Context and Market Positioning
While Sandton City stands as Johannesburg's flagship mall, understanding its competitive context sharpens strategic planning. Mall of Africa in Midrand offers comparable scale with slightly different demographic skewing, Nelson Mandela Square provides boutique luxury environment appeal, and Hyde Park Corner delivers concentrated affluence in a more intimate setting. Each property serves distinct purposes within comprehensive Johannesburg retail media strategies.
Sandton City differentiates through sheer scale, brand prestige, and audience affluence concentration. Brands seeking maximum premium reach in a single property find unmatched efficiency here. Those requiring more targeted luxury positioning might layer Sandton City broad reach with Hyde Park Corner exclusivity. Multi-property campaigns combining Sandton City with complementary locations extend geographic coverage across Johannesburg's northern suburbs, capturing audiences at multiple touchpoints throughout their shopping journeys.
Media buyers increasingly construct sophisticated mall advertising portfolios rather than single-property commitments, recognizing that consumer shopping behavior spans multiple retail destinations. Measuring Success and Campaign Attribution
Mall advertising effectiveness measurement has evolved considerably beyond simple foot traffic estimates. Modern digital screens at Sandton City increasingly offer audience measurement capabilities including attention metrics, dwell time analysis, and demographic profiling through integrated camera systems and mobile device signal detection. These technologies enable performance tracking previously available only in digital online environments.
For campaigns incorporating QR codes, promotional codes, or specific landing pages, direct attribution becomes possible, linking mall exposure to subsequent online or in-store actions. Brands frequently report measurable traffic increases to nearby retail locations following mall advertising deployment, with particularly strong correlation when creative includes specific directional messaging or limited-time offers that create urgency.
Comparative lift studies measuring brand awareness, consideration, and purchase intent before and after Sandton City campaigns consistently demonstrate significant positive movement across all funnel stages. The concentration of target audiences in extended exposure environments creates ideal conditions for message absorption and brand building that dispersed outdoor placements struggle to replicate.
